But then again, not all markets or materials that uses the Stock to Flow Model experiences halving. This is where those destroyed or units permanently removed from circulation or the supply comes in.

That is, without BTC halving, the Stock-to-Flow model for Bitcoin would need to be recalculated or adjusted to account for the constant rate of new supply and the model would likely focus more on the existing stock of Bitcoin and its flow in the market (those in circulation), rather than the reduction in supply over time.

However, it's important to note that the Stock-to-Flow model effectiveness is closely tied to the occurrence of BTC halving, so it would rather be inaccurate because the ratios will be more stable and without drastic changes as shown in those periods between the Halvings in the image above or it will practically inapplicable without the halving.
